Perfectly clear golden, peach coloured body with a pure orange glow and a very thin pure white head that fades very quickly. Aroma of grass, brine, salt, light soured funk, lemons, limes, tequilla, a dash of agave and honey with some light biscuity malt notes and some crackers, but this is really all about the brine and very light citrus notes. Light-bodied; Sharp briney and very salty flavours show first with some lime, lemon and tart funk along with some yeast, bread and cookie-type sweetness from brown and caster sugars, especially noticeable at the end after the salt and tart elements. Aftertaste shows the tart and especially briny components with some pure sea salt and a big hit of lime and zest towards the end, that provides a nice balance and juxtaposition in this beer, but both sides are very soft and easy-drinking. Overall, a nice and briny, more pungent and salty gose than most in the style, but with an adequate level of lime and sour flavours, this one turns out nicely, especially for a hot time of the year.
